China is on its way to being recognized as one of the major global business partners in Asia. Financially, the nation has logged a promising first quarter with the promise of even greater prosperity by the end of '98. China's approach to its newfound prosperity is diplomacy and tolerance.

In the summer of '97, the British colony of Hong Kong was handed over to China. We watched Hong Kong's land values drop, we saw the stock market take a hit, in large part attributable to the economic crises in southeast Asia, and awaited the Chinese military's march on the former colony.
